Behind every comedian there is an ex-boyfriend /ex-wife whose life needs ruining. That is the great thing about Tuesday Amateur Night at The Funny Stop… you never know what you are going to get. Most new talent take to the mic with no filter in an attempt to get their foot in the door. Some crash. Some shine. All learn. Pete provides an unusual stand-up boot camp for up and coming comics that awards cash prizes and even a chance to be an opening act for future head liners. Best of all if you happen to be a local radio listener you can get in free(Tuesdays only). Listen to Funny Stop’s Host John«Couchburner» Denning show for details on that. Funny Stop is more than just a amateur comic pit stop. It caters to some pretty heavy talent the rest of the week and on weekends. More than a few big name comics honed their chops via the Funny Stop stage. Pete is also amazing in that not only does he provides a spotlight to national talent, but he really supports local talent as well. Comic geniuses like Mike Polk Jr., Bill Boronkay, and Anthony Savatt. I personally love the service at Funny Stop. Wait staff is mucho attentive and authentic to your needs, also providing their share of comedy zingers worth stage time. Food is typical bar fare but the mixed drinks are pretty rocking. Unless it is a hugely promoted event(like a New Years Eve ball) prices are well below other comedy clubs in the area. Funny Stop is Akron areas best kept secret to chuckles.
